Subject: [PATCH 0/3] pinctrl: sh-pfc: Correct pin range comments
From: Geert Uytterhoeven <geert+renesas () glider ! be>
Date: 2015-11-30 13:59:53
Message-ID: 1448891996-5263-1-git-send-email-geert+renesas () glider ! be
[Download RAW message or body]
Hi Laurent, Linus,
This patch series corrects a few pin range comments in the Renesas
pinctrl data. No functional changes.
Thanks!
Geert Uytterhoeven (3):
pinctrl: sh-pfc: emev2: Correct comment for CFI data pins
pinctrl: sh-pfc: r8a7740: Correct comment for LCD1 data pins
pinctrl: sh-pfc: sh73a0: Correct comment for LCD2 data pins
drivers/pinctrl/sh-pfc/pfc-emev2.c | 2 +-
drivers/pinctrl/sh-pfc/pfc-r8a7740.c | 2 +-
drivers/pinctrl/sh-pfc/pfc-sh73a0.c | 2 +-
3 files chang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
